Police appeal to find missing man at Randwick
Police are appealing for public information to find a man missing from Sydney’s eastern suburbs.
Ronan Valsamis-Camilerri, aged 19, was last seen boarding a bus at Randwick Junction bound for the city, about 2pm on Thursday 18 February 2021.
Officers from Eastern Beaches Police Area Command were notified of his disappearance later that day and commenced inquiries into his whereabouts.
Police and family have concerns for Ronan’s welfare.
Ronan is believed to be using the train network.
He is described as being of Caucasian appearance, about 175cm to 180cm tall, of medium build, with brown eyes, brown hair and a beard. He was last seen wearing a bright blue tracksuit with socks and slippers.

Reported sighting of a baby floating in water – Yarra Bay
A large-scale search is due to recommence today (Monday 8 February 2021) following a report of an object believed to be baby seen floating in the water in Sydney’s south east.
About 5pm yesterday (Sunday 8 February 2021), emergency services were called to Yarra Bay, La Perouse, after a report a baby was apparently deceased in the water.
Officers from Eastern Beaches Police Area Command attended the scene and commenced an investigation. They were informed by several witnesses that they had seen an object that they believed was to be a baby wrapped in a plastic bag floating in the shallow water.
